7.10 Failure detection and recovery

A memory-expanded System x3690 X5 connects to the MAX5 via a QPI connection.
Therefore, a problem with the MAX5 is equivalent to a problem with the system itself. System
alerts and reporting on the x3690 X5 will respond to failures on the MAX5.

7.10.1 System alerts

On the system hardware level, use the System x3690 X5 alerting method to analyze failure
on the MAX5. Use the following tools:
Light path diagnostics (LPD)
Light path diagnostics is a system of LEDs on the various external and internal
components of the server. When an error occurs, LEDs are lit throughout the server. By
viewing the LEDs in a particular order, you can identify the source of the error.
Integrated Management Module (IMM)
The System x3690 X5 IMM informs you of the current system status at the System Status
panel, as shown in Figure 7-62 on page 370. Use IMM to investigate server conditions
when an error or abnormal status is observed.
